American Agricultural Insurance Company Honored With Enterprise Risk Management Award
Miami, FL (PRWEB) November 07, 2014 -- In recognition of the top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) programs, RIMS (Risk Management Society™) has awarded American Agricultural Insurance Company (American Ag) an honorable mention for this year’s ERM Award of Distinction. American Ag is one of two companies to be honored this year.
The award was presented in Miami, FL on October 28, 2014. Lorie Graham, Senior Manager of ERM and Insurance Services for American Ag accepted the award.
American Ag earned this honor by implementing a robust ERM program that aligns risk taking behavior with strategic objectives. At American Ag, risk appetite is embedded throughout the organization and monitored with key risk metrics. By aligning risk and appetite, American Ag is able to allocate resources to the most important risks and take advantage of opportunities that promote strategic success.

The RIMS organization accepts award submissions globally; judging criteria includes the scope of the ERM program and how it engages different levels throughout the organization, the program’s link or connection to the company’s overall mission, and its ability to create additional value for the organization.

About American Ag
American Agricultural Insurance Company (http://www.aaic.com) is a direct reinsurer to the Farm Bureau insurance companies. American Ag also writes broker assumed treaty reinsurance both domestically and internationally. American Ag is licensed for reinsurance in Canada and writes on a non-admitted basis in other countries.
About RIMS
As the preeminent organization dedicated to advancing the practice of risk management, RIMS, the risk management society™, is a global not-for-profit organization representing more than 3,500 industrial, service, nonprofit, charitable, and government entities throughout the world. Founded in 1950, RIMS brings networking, professional development, and education opportunities to its membership of more than 11,000 risk management professionals who are located in more than 60 countries.
